Problem
Existing ledger sheet recognition techniques face challenges in accurately extracting multiple character strings associated with a single character string, particularly in complex layouts, leading to difficulties in correctly identifying and extracting relevant information.
Innovation Solution
An information processing apparatus and method that identifies a reference point character string based on relative positions and uses it to extract corresponding character strings, improving the accuracy of ledger sheet recognition by associating item names with their respective values.

Engineering Contradiction Analysis
1Measurement precision
If conventional character recognition is used to extract character strings from ledger sheets, then basic text extraction is achieved, but accuracy deteriorates when one character string is associated with multiple character strings in complex layouts
Solution Approach 1:
The patent segments the character string extraction process into multiple stages: first extracting all character strings, then identifying reference point character strings, and finally extracting corresponding character strings based on relative positions. This segmentation allows the system to handle complex layouts by processing information in manageable steps rather than attempting to extract all associations simultaneously.
Solution Approach 2:
The patent introduces reference point character strings as intermediary elements that mediate between item names and their corresponding values. By using reference points as intermediate markers, the system can accurately associate character strings even in complex layouts where direct association is difficult to determine.
2Reliability
If simple character extraction is used, then processing speed is maintained, but the ability to correctly identify and extract multiple corresponding character strings deteriorates
Solution Approach 1:
The patent performs preliminary extraction of all character strings from the ledger sheet image before performing the association process. This preliminary action creates a complete set of extracted text elements that can then be reliably associated through subsequent reference point matching, ensuring no character strings are missed in the final extraction.
Solution Approach 2:
The patent transitions from simple linear text extraction to two-dimensional spatial relationship analysis by using relative positions of character strings on the ledger sheet. By incorporating spatial dimensionality (horizontal and vertical positions), the system can reliably identify associations between item names and their corresponding values even when they appear in different locations on the page.

An information processing apparatus includes circuitry. The circuitry receives an input of ledger sheet image data read from a ledger sheet. The circuitry identifies, among a plurality of character strings extracted through character recognition performed on the ledger sheet image data, a reference point character string based on relative positions of the reference point character string and a particular character string of the plurality of character strings. The reference point character string forms a reference point for extraction. The circuitry extracts a corresponding character string corresponding to the reference point character string based on relative positions of the corresponding character string and the reference point character string.
